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: Participation in previous IMAGE and NeuroIMAGE investigation. Inclusion at start of first investigation (IMAGE): - ADHD-group: combined ADHD diagnosis - control group: no ADHD diagnosis, no ADHD in family for the last 2 generations - at least 1 sibling - caucasian family for 2 generations
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: - not willing to give informed consent - not willing to give permission that the general practitioner is informed in case of incidental findings

| Phenotyping will occur according to the procedures of the previous measurement and includes questionnaires and a semi-structured interview to determine the presence and severity of ADHD and comorbid disorders. These will be the primary outcome measures in most analyses. The main predictors are: 1) Various MRI measures. The MRI scan consists of a 90-minute session (structural MRI, resting state, DTI, and fMRI (stop-task, reward-task, and a spatial working memory task)). Furthermore, an MRS session is included to measure levels of glutamate in the prefrontal cortex. 2) Outside the scanner, various additional cognitive tasks are administered (cognitive flexibility, verbal and visuo-spatial working memory, time reproduction, motor timing, motor control, intelligence, and positive and negative reward). 3) A blood sample will be acquired via a venipuncture to investigate biomarkers, gene expression and epigenetics. | — |
